In 2020, Nature Communications published over 6,400 articles. We have put together a collection of the Top 50 articles across life and biological sciences from last year, covering the fields of bioengineering, neuroscience, genetics, cell biology and much more.

Congratulations to all authors who contributed to these highly valuable research papers!
